Chapter 57
However, it was impossible for any kind of fight not to consume any stamina .
After struggling for a full seven minutes, the giant Leicester silverback bear obviously slowed down . It seemed tired and its stamina was thoroughly exhausted .
While Tang Ling never fought it face-to-face, he was not having an easy time either . Maintaining his condition took a toll on his body .
He panted heavily as two lines of blood dripped from his nostrils . Overusing his Precise Instinct would certainly burden him like this .
Can I hold on for another three minutes? Tang Ling did not dare to slow his movements down or change his posture .
In this seemingly cunning confrontation, he had fully experienced the silverback bear’s intellect . As a matter of fact, he experienced it from the very beginning .
The bear knew how to disguise its goal . When the instructor voiced his conditions at it, the bear’s eyes obviously widened, but it chose to feign ignorance and nonchalance in front of Tang Ling .
That was why Tang Ling was already in his battle-ready position from that moment onwards .
Because of his vigilance and the bear’s lack of understanding of its prey, the cunning giant Leicester silverback bear did not make its move right away .
It was at that moment when two options popped up in Tang Ling’s mind . Firstly, he wanted to use the vigilance of the bear to buy himself more time . Secondly, he wanted to make his move right away, but only with transits that would immobilize the bear and not allow it to recklessly charge forward .
Therefore, Tang Ling feigned being relaxed in front of the king beast . It was a little outrageous but the facts were as such .
As for the following dodges that looked ridiculous? The crowd cackled excitedly as if they were chewing on Blue Jukarta leaves .
Only Tang Ling himself knew how scary and risky the details were .
Even in an enraged state, the bear displayed a high level of intelligence . Every single one of its moves was humane as if it thought it over carefully and not just throw itself left and right in panic .

For example, there was one time when the bear stood in the corner of the cage and was very close to the iron bars . In that position, Tang Ling would not be able to cling on its back anymore, meaning that the only place he could duck to was in front of the bear . The amount of space determined that Tang Ling could never perfectly dodge the strike of its paw and its bite .
He was down to a single choice: standing on top of the bear’s head .
However, the bear’s arms were long enough to reach above its head, so the slightest misstep would allow it to catch him by the leg . Even if it was one leg, it would win .
On top of that, Tang Ling could not hold on to the slippery iron bars to support himself up in the air either . The bear could simply walk away to ditch him completely .
It seemed to be the best choice . If it was not for its high intellect, other normal wild beasts would never have made such a decision .
It also gave Tang Ling’s Precise Instinct a huge challenge to discern when to move his legs, jump up in the air, or cling onto the bear once it walked away .
Therefore, he was nearing his limit as well .
This would be another situation where his Precise Instinct reached its limit even after the slight powerup . In fact, it might even be more exhausting than facing that ferocious snake .
Nevertheless, he could not simply give up the fight to the end!
What remained was a contest of wills .
Both man and bear were still tangling with each other with one trying to ditch the other, and one trying to cling on desperately .
By now, Tang Ling understood that he must do something .
He managed to control his fierce panting, but only barely, as he started to mutter on and off . He controlled his volume carefully to the point that only the bear could hear him . The audience that glued their eyes to the live telecast might be able to hear some mumbling .

In fact, although Tang Ling had more thoughts rolling around in his mind, it was all just to avoid the instructor .
The strong that stood out would always be targeted first .
Moreover, he was being bullied by the instructor .
“Hey, man, do you think you can really be free after playing such a tiring game with me? Do you even understand, human? Do you think we will keep our promises? Just look at you . Your pride as the great silverback bear is insulted today . I know I’m being an ass, or why don’t I go along with your pace and make you look a little more competent?”
Those several simple sentences almost took up a minute while Tang Ling was dodging and panting . Neither did he expect the bear to understand him fully, nor did he have the confidence to persuade it . It would be rather absurd if he could .
All he wanted to tell the bear was to save its strength and simply play along to muddle through the clock .
After informing the bear that he would play along, Tang Ling purposely slowed his movements a little to make it look like he was not as precise as before .
As a result, the bear’s claw was able to touch him and one of the sharp ends scratched Tang Ling’s calf .
It was the mark of sincerity that Tang Ling wanted to show to the bear .
Moreover, he could not afford to risk exposing his Precise Instinct . If he kept on performing his perfect dodges, it would attract tremendous suspicion .
Even judging a situation with foresight was not as precise as his Precise Instinct that could do no wrong .
Tang Ling’s prolonged thoughts seemed a little effective .
The silverback bear did not fall under Tang Ling’s persuasion due to its hatred for him, but its suspicion was piqued . It started to get distracted, and it would look at the instructor from time to time . Its suspicious gaze was coupled with a heavy growl sometimes .
“Motherf*cker!” The word was squeezed out of the instructor’s gnashing teeth . After all, no one would feel safe when they were being questioned by a bear .
It seems like this little rascal has noticed something . He seems to be whispering to the bear, but I can’t hear anything clearly .
With that thought in mind, the instructor’s mood started to get somber . Tang Ling’s performance seemed a little wicked although such trickery was not part of his strength but his battle knowledge .
The same thought was shared among the deputy speaker, Fei Long, Alan and some of the Purple Moon Warriors .
No matter how strong a person could be, battle knowledge that consisted of battle instinct, battle consciousness, and battle tactics were utterly precious .
Therefore, when Tang Ling was injured by the bear, somehow everyone heaved a breath of relief .
Safety Sector No . 17 naturally preferred geniuses, but not so much of this kind of battle knowledge that reflected one’s intelligence to a certain extent . Would a smart person be easy to control?
Therefore, Tang Ling was trying to make up for it .
After the first scratch, he started to make more mistakes and get hurt .
Although none of those were lethal, it also clearly stated that he relied a lot on the so-called judging beforehand to skillfully dodge the attacks like a genius and not some wicked presence . As a result, it would be fine .
Of course, because the time was almost up, Tang Ling decided to take some hits .
If it were not for the disgusting giant Leicester silverback bear, why would he risk exposing himself to this extent?
Therefore, Tang Ling started to ‘barely’ survive every second and moved a lot more clumsily . The distraction of the bear also slightly gave him a little window to breathe .
However, the burden from his Precise Instinct was still heavy, not because of the mistakes that he really made, but because feigning mistakes strained him even more .
Fortunately, time was up .
